Electricity pole falls on woman scooter rider

The CCTV footage showing this terrifying incident has been shared on YouTube by NDTV on their channel. According to the reports, this particular incident took place in Tagore Garden Area in West Delhi (AD Block) on 29th July at around 5:30 PM. What happened was a man on a scooter was seen riding in front of a Hyundai Santro.

electricity-pole-pole-falling-on-scooter-rider

Soon after this, what we can note is that there were two electric poles that started leaning towards the road. Both of these poles had a number of live wires. Following this, just when the Santro crossed these two poles, they fell down. Unfortunately, at this exact moment, a woman on a scooter came underneath and was crushed by one of the two poles.

Not the first time

The above incident is not the first time that poor infrastructure has jeopardized the lives of common people. Last year, it was reported that a boundary wall of Gokulpuri Metro Station in Delhi collapsed and fell onto the road. Unfortunately, in this particular incident, a man named Vinod Kumar, aged 53, died. Meanwhile, a man named Ajit Kumar was trapped under the debris.

Delhi-metro-station-wall-falls-off-1

Additionally, three other people suffered minor injuries. At the time, police authorities, firefighters, and emergency personnel quickly arrived at the scene. It was reported that soon after this incident took place, two DMRC officials, including a manager and a junior engineer from the civil department, were suspended.

As for the compensation, Rs 25 lakh was awarded to the family of the deceased, and Rs 5 lakh was provided to the seriously injured person. Additionally, Rs 1 lakh each was given to the three people who suffered minor injuries.
